Output 1aa58e6725d598b9b21a9904bb7f5a3b368bb79bb45388e42f289e9bfe7bceae:0

value
1640620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b696600c3b74ef6b5a2950fef98fadc4dba94b OP_EQUAL
address
34DYu7pNnmEefvSfFHJJXeFmC4mmMaaa33
transaction
1aa58e6725d598b9b21a9904bb7f5a3b368bb79bb45388e42f289e9bfe7bceae